Transaction 16b51c28b3ddd64eb11dc5f765da343ae172fe18c2ed8e18431d395e7441ecc7

1 Input
2 Outputs
  • 16b51c28b3ddd64eb11dc5f765da343ae172fe18c2ed8e18431d395e7441ecc7:0
  • value  568327072
    address  175Cy4J6jGQfdyuB5iVQ6soYhhMuojmoDr
  • 16b51c28b3ddd64eb11dc5f765da343ae172fe18c2ed8e18431d395e7441ecc7:1
  • value  8483994
    address  1KtkdQDbFGxQEV8Guv1w8Q15JX1RmcpP6G